Explore Investment Opportunities in Kvarner Gulf Real Estate

The Kvarner Gulf, located on Croatia's picturesque Adriatic coast, is becoming increasingly popular for real estate investment. This stunning region is known for its beautiful beaches, charming towns, and rich cultural heritage, making it an attractive destination for both tourists and potential investors.

Why Invest in Kvarner Gulf Real Estate?

1. Tourism Growth: The Kvarner Gulf is a significant tourist hub, especially during the summer months. With towns like Opatija, Rijeka, and Crikvenica attracting millions of visitors annually, there is a consistent demand for rental properties. Investing in real estate here can yield lucrative returns, especially with short-term vacation rentals.

2. Diverse Property Options: The real estate market in the Kvarner Gulf offers a range of property types, from luxurious villas with sea views to affordable apartments. This diversity ensures that investors can find a property that suits their budget and investment goals.

3. Scenic Beauty and Climate: The Kvarner Gulf is endowed with stunning landscapes, including crystal-clear waters, lush green hills, and charming coastal towns. Its Mediterranean climate ensures mild winters and warm summers, making it an attractive year-round destination.

4. Favorable Real Estate Regulations: Croatia has made significant strides in facilitating foreign investment. The legal framework is supportive, and the process of buying property is relatively straightforward, allowing foreign investors to enter the market with ease.

Popular Locations for Investment

1. Opatija: Known as the “Queen of the Adriatic,” Opatija offers luxury villas and historic apartments. Its sophisticated atmosphere and proximity to the beach make it a prime choice for high-end investors.

2. Rijeka: As Croatia's third-largest city, Rijeka is experiencing urban development and increased tourism. The city's vibrant cultural scene and accessibility make it appealing for both residential and commercial investments.

3. Crikvenica: This coastal town is famous for its beautiful beaches and family-friendly atmosphere. Its popularity among tourists makes it ideal for holiday rentals, offering a promising return on investment.

4. Losinj and Cres Islands: These islands are gaining attention for their serene environment and natural beauty. Investing in real estate on these islands can be particularly rewarding, given their exclusivity and appeal to eco-tourism.

Investment Tips

1. Research the Market: Before making any investment, it’s essential to conduct thorough market research. Understand the trends, property values, and rental demand in the area you are interested in.

2. Consider Property Management: If you plan to rent your property as a vacation home, consider hiring a property management company. They can handle bookings, maintenance, and other details, allowing you to maximize your rental income without the stress.

3. Engage Local Experts: Consulting with local real estate agents or legal experts can provide invaluable insights and assistance throughout the purchasing process. Their expertise can help you navigate regulations and make informed decisions.

4. Plan for Maintenance: Owning property in a resort area requires ongoing maintenance and management. Ensure you have a plan in place for upkeep, especially for vacation rentals that experience high turnover.
